Akola vs Aiken, Sc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Akola, India and Aiken, Sc, Usa is approximately 13,540 km or 8,414 mi.
  • To reach Akola in this distance one would set out from Aiken, Sc bearing 23.2°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Akola bearing 159.6° or SSE .
  • Akola has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Aiken, Sc has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Akola is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ome whereas Aiken, Sc is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 10.1 °C (18.2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.4 °C (11.5°F) less in Akola.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 454.7 mm (17.9 in) less which is equivalent to 454.7 l/m² (11.16 US gal/ft²) or 4,547,000 l/ha (486,104 US gal/ac) less. About 2/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 12.6° higher in Akola than in Aiken, Sc.
